What's The Definition Of Okinawa?

[n] a campaign in the closing days of World War II in the Pacific (April to June 1945); in savage close-quarter fighting United States marines and regular army troops took the island from the Japanese; considered the greatest victory of the Pacific campaign for the Americans
[n] the largest island of the central Ryukyu Islands
